First question I have is, do a lot of companies still limit the age of the truck to 5 years? (Not talking about Landstar or Mercer)

Arrow lists '07s in the high 30Ks and low 40Ks, so the price isn't out of line, if all is in good shape. How old is the turbo, and how many miles on the clutch. Either one can cost you. Also, drain the air tanks and see how much oil you have coming out, and check the bottom of the air dryer for oil. Air compressors ain't cheap either. I'm not a big fan of Detroit, but they do move a lot of freight, even with the nut-case that designed the EGR. Check the air hoses to the front wheels for weather-checking, and the plastic ones coming out of the firewall by the steering shaft. Anything close to the steering shaft could be getting rubbed through. (I got put out of service for that once) Little things can add up too.
